Advanced Regex Generator and Explainer
Constructs optimized, secure regular expressions and provides a step-by-step logic breakdown.
Use Case
Use this prompt when parsing complex log files, scraping data, or validating non-trivial input fields.
AI Prompt
Act as a senior software engineer specialized in parsing and regular expressions. Construct a highly optimized regular expression pattern based on these requirements: [insert match criteria and target examples]. Provide a detailed step-by-step breakdown of how the regex works, including lookaheads, lookbehinds, capturing groups, and flags, along with edge cases it handles.
How to Use
- 1Identify the pattern you need to match and write down a few examples of valid and invalid matches.
- 2Insert these examples and match criteria into the prompt.
- 3Run the prompt to obtain the pattern and a comprehensive logical explanation.
Example Output
The regular expression uses a positive lookahead to assert that the string contains at least one special character, followed by a non-capturing group that validates a sequence of alphanumeric characters between eight and sixteen characters long. It ends with a boundary anchor to prevent partial matching. This ensures complete validation of passwords without backtracking vulnerabilities.
